摩托车发动机电控单元ECU的开发

摩托车发动机电控单元ECU的开发

ID:35613123

大小:189.50 KB

页数:16页

时间:2019-04-01

摩托车发动机电控单元ECU的开发_第1页
摩托车发动机电控单元ECU的开发_第2页
摩托车发动机电控单元ECU的开发_第3页
摩托车发动机电控单元ECU的开发_第4页
摩托车发动机电控单元ECU的开发_第5页
资源描述:

《摩托车发动机电控单元ECU的开发》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、摩托车发动机电控ECU的开发.摩托车发动机电控单元ECU的开发比赛编号:A11124日期:2002.5.10单位名称:清华大学汽车研究所汽油机电控组设计者:摩托车发动机电控ECU的开发目录引言1设计概述1硬件描述3主芯片MC68HC908SR124传感器简介5节气门位置传感器5壁面温度传感器5蓄电池电压6进气温度传感器6CO调整螺钉6发动机转速及曲轴位置传感器6执行器简介7油泵7喷油器7点火线圈7软件描述8软件结构介绍8转速处理模块9点火控制模块10喷油控制模块12SCI通讯模块13摩托车发动机电控ECU

2、的开发引言随着国家对大气环境治理力度的加大,摩托车排放法规会逐年加严,达不到排放法规要求的摩托车将不允许投放市场。电控燃油喷射技术以其良好的节能效果和低排放的性能成为当前摩托车环保技术中的最佳选择。摩托车发动机电控单元ECU是以单片机为主芯片,加上信号处理电路以及驱动电路组成的一种发动机管理系统。其工作原理为:通过台架和整车标定试验,将发动机的各运行工况下的最佳喷油和点火参数预先存储在数据区。当发动机运行时,电控系统根据各传感器的输入信号判断出发动机当前的运行工况,通过查表及计算得到最佳的喷油量和点火角,

3、并通过驱动电路来控制喷油器的喷油时间和初级点火线圈的闭合时刻及断电时刻,来精确地控制混合气的空燃比与点火时刻,使发动机在最优状态下运行。中国的摩托车工业经过20年的快速发展,年产量已经超过了1000万辆,生产规模及销售量都居世界第一位。预计在不久的将来,随着排放法规的加严,必将给摩托车电控燃油喷射系统提供一个广阔的市场。国内几家大摩托车公司,都先后开发出电控摩托车样车,有的已在市场上销售。国外的几家大汽车电子公司也已开始进入中国电控摩托车市场。在过去的几年中,我们曾与企业合作,用MC68HC11F1开发了

4、排量为244cc双缸摩托车和150cc单缸摩托车的电控燃油喷射系统。本次参赛采用摩托罗拉公司新推出的高性能价格比的MC68HC908SR12单片机,对原电子控制单元(ECU)的软硬件进一步优化,降低成本,使其能够参与激烈的市场竞争。设计概述本次设计的目标是开发一种用于摩托车发动机管理系统的ECU-14-摩托车发动机电控ECU的开发,能够应用在不同排量、不同传感器和执行器特性的摩托车单缸发动机上。用单片机精确地控制汽油发动机在各种运行工况下的空燃比(吸入气缸内的空气和燃油的比例,简称空燃比)和点火正时(点燃

5、混合气的准确时刻),以减少发动机排气中的有害成分,降低燃油消耗和改善摩托车的动力性能。系统应具备以下主要功能:1.发动机空燃比控制;2.点火正时控制;3.空燃比的加速加浓控制;4.空燃比的减速减稀控制;5.目标怠速控制;6.怠速转速下CO调整功能;7.系统的故障诊断功能;8.在线标定监控功能。图1发动机电控管理系统的组成-14-摩托车发动机电控ECU的开发系统的组成如图1所示。发动机在运转时,单片机通过转速传感器和节气门(油门)位置传感器提供的信号,确定发动机的运行工况。然后从数据存储区中查到预先标定好的

6、,在这一工况下运行时最佳的基本喷油脉宽和点火时刻,再根据当时检测到的空气温度和发动机的缸壁温度对这一数值进行修正,得到最终输出的喷油脉宽和点火时刻。单片机通过功率驱动电路,控制喷油器喷油和点火线圈使火花塞点火。单片机根据节气门位置传感器信号变化的方向和变化的速率,确定发动机是处于加速工况还是减速工况,控制发动机在过渡工况下运行时的喷油脉宽和点火时刻。怠速的稳定性和排放性能都是摩托车的重要指标,需要进行良好的控制。同时ECU还应该具有自诊断功能,可以对传感器和执行器的状态进行检测。为了方便监控,ECU具有通

7、讯功能,不仅可以通过上位机开发装置进行实时状态监控,还能进行在线的发动机数据标定。通过不同的标定数据,就可以将此ECU用于不同排量、不同传感器和执行器特性摩托车发动机的控制。硬件描述电控摩托车发动机ECU的硬件结构框图如图2所示,以MC68HC908SR12为核心,还包括传感器信号的处理电路、执行器的驱动电路及通讯接口电路。图2发动机电控管理系统硬件结构框图-14-摩托车发动机电控ECU的开发主芯片MC68HC908SR12主芯片必须其满足ECU软件计算的要求以及硬件资源的要求。由于摩托车发动机转速高达上

8、万转,点火提前角的计算必须在目标点火时刻到来之前完成,这时间通常不到0.5ms,所以需要较高的指令的执行速度。而且执行速度越快,ECU就可以获取更新的传感器信号,计算实现更精确的控制。MC68HC908SR12采用了PLL锁相环技术,因此可以在很低的晶振频率32.768KHz下,产生高达8M的总线频率。本电控系统采用的内部总线为4.9125M,不仅满足了摩托车发动机控制的需要,还可以产生19200的SCI通讯波特率,与原有的电

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。